Notice for donors

The Vatican Library gratefully accepts donations of books. However, it reserves the right to evaluate the pertinence of such gifts to its own collections, and the right to exclusive use of such materials at its own discretion.
All donations will be examined by a special Commission which will decide whether or not to integrate them into the collections, on the basis of the Library's needs and policies.
Volumes which are not received into the collections will be forwarded to other institutions which are a better match for their contents and purpose. Donations may not be reclaimed by the donor, nor will they be returned.
Acceptance of volumes does not imply any obligation on the part of the Library regarding cataloguing or conservation.
Donors of volumes of special value or rarity are required to demonstrate their ownership and rights over the volumes.
